Alex Wiesman
Alex Wiesman is an Assistant Professor in Biomedical Physiology & Kinesiology at Simon Fraser University and the Scientific Director of SFU Centre for Advanced Imaging. Before this, Alex was a NIH F31 Doctoral Fellow at the University of Nebraska Medical Center and then a CIHR Banting and NIH F32 Postdoctoral Fellow at the Montreal Neurological Institute-Hospital of McGill University. His research combines magnetoencephalography (MEG), MRI, and positron emission tomography (PET) to understand how the signaling of the brain deteriorates in age-related disorders like Parkinson’s and Alzheimer’s disease, with a focus on improving patient well-being.
